区块大小是指每个区块所能够包含的数据量,这是影响区块链性能的关键之一。较大的区块可以提高交易处理速度,但同时也可能增加网络的传输负担。因此,在设计区块链时,必须平衡区块大小与网络负载之间的关系。
一个常见的例子是比特币,它的区块大小限制为1MB。这一限制是为了确保网络不会因数据过载而变得缓慢,但也导致了交易延迟的问题。例如,当交易量激增时,用户可能需要支付更高的手续费才能确保交易迅速被处理,导致了一些用户流失。
针对这个问题,有些区块链如比特币现金采用了更大的区块大小,以提高交易处理能力。然而,更大的区块也带来了节点同步的复杂性,导致了去中心化程度的降低。因此,区块大小的设置需要根据具体的应用场景权衡。
## 2. 矿工奖励矿工奖励是节点通过挖掘区块获得的经济激励,用于维护网络的安全性和稳定性。对于许多区块链来说,这不仅是矿工的收入来源,也是系统抗攻击能力的重要保障。
比特币的矿工奖励起初设定为50 BTC每个区块,随着时间的推移,这一奖励会每四年减半,称为“减半事件”。这种机制旨在通过控制供给来增加稀缺性,从而驱动价格上涨。然而,这种机制的长期影响仍需观察,尤其是在比特币供应接近上限时,矿工的生存模式将如何转变。
其他区块链如以太坊采取了一种不同的机制,采用手续费和区块奖励结合的方式。矿工的奖励不仅来自于挖矿的收益,还包括用户支付的交易费。这种模式为矿工提供了稳定收入的同时,也激励他们更好地维护网络。
## 3. 网络延迟网络延迟是指数据在区块链网络中传输所需的时间。高延迟可能导致交易确认时间变长,影响用户体验和交易效率。
在区块链中,延迟的成因包括网络带宽、节点数量、节点的地理分布等。越是分散的节点,可能会产生更高的延迟。例如,一些公链因为节点遍布全球,导致信息传播的时间延长,因此需要有效的策略降低延迟。
此外,区块链技术的发展还需要考虑到如何提高TPS(每秒交易量),降低网络延迟。一些创新的技术如闪电网络和高吞吐量的共识机制被提出,以解决这一问题。闪电网络为比特币等公链提供了更快的交易通道,大幅减少了确认时间。
## 4. 共识机制共识机制是区块链网络中参与者就交易有效性达成一致的协议,这一机制直接影响到网络的安全性、去中心化程度和效率。
主流的共识机制包括工作量证明(PoW)、权益证明(PoS)等。工作量证明机制要求矿工通过计算大量的哈希值来竞争记账权,这种方式确保了网络安全性,但也消耗了大量的算力和电力。而权益证明则通过持有代币数量和持有时间来确定记账权,既降低了能耗,也提高了交易效率。
在选择共识机制时,应考虑到当前网络的实际需求。对于一些去中心化程度高,但用户数量较少的区块链,可能更倾向于采用权益证明机制,而对于追求极高安全性的金融类区块链,工作量证明则仍然是首选。
# 常见问题探讨 ##1. 区块链中的交易手续费如何计算?
交易手续费是用户为优先处理其交易所支付的费用,手续费的计算方式通常取决于多个因素,如交易的大小、网络的拥堵状态及当前的市场环境等。区块链网络中,特别是比特币和以太坊等大型网络,其交易费用的动态变化非常明显。在网络拥堵时,用户往往需要支付更高的手续费以确保交易能够被迅速确认。
例如,在比特币网络中,手续费通常以每字节的费用进行计价。用户在发起交易时,可以选择愿意支付的每字节费用,矿工会优先处理手续费较高的交易。这要求用户在发送交易之前了解当前网络的手续费水平,可以通过一些网站和工具来查看。在以太坊网络中,手续费会以Gwei计量,用户同样能够自主选择手续费等级,以吸引矿工的注意。
此外,市场供求关系也会对交易手续费产生直接影响。在节假日或某些特殊时刻,交易数量猛增时,手续费往往会飙升。因此,用户在输入手续费时,需要对当前交易性质和时间有一个清晰的把握,以避免因为手续费过低而造成交易长时间得不到确认。
##2. 区块链技术能为传统行业带来哪些变革?
区块链技术的去中心化和透明特性,使得它在众多行业中都有广泛的应用潜力。在金融领域,区块链可以减少中介,降低交易成本,提升跨境交易的效率。例如,通过区块链技术,用户可以在几分钟内完成资金转移,而传统银行可能需要数天才能完成。
在供应链管理上,区块链技术提供了一种透明的产品追踪方式。消费者可以通过区块链验证商品的来源、生产过程及运输情况,从而有效降低假货的流通。此外,企业也可以利用区块链监控物流环节,实时掌握库存和运输状态,管理流程。
医疗行业也在积极探索区块链的应用,通过区块链技术,患者能够在不同医疗机构之间轻松共享自己的历史病例,医学研究人员则可以在合法的前提下使用匿名数据进行研究,以提升医疗水平。
此外,区块链在数据保护和身份验证方面也展现了巨大潜力,通过去中心化的方式,可以增强用户隐私、减少数据泄露风险,这对于数据隐私日益受到关注的现代社会尤为重要。
##3. 区块链的安全性如何保障?
区块链被认为是一种高度安全的技术,这主要得益于其去中心化、透明性以及加密算法的特性。然而,保障区块链安全需要多方位的措施。在技术层面,使用强大的加密算法来确保交易数据和用户身份的安全是首要步骤。许多区块链项目采用SHA-256等算法来保障密码学的安全性,从而防止恶意攻击。
其次,网络的去中心化特性使得单一节点遭到攻击时,整个网络并不会受到影响。然而,去中心化的程度取决于网络节点的数量和地理分布。如果一个网络的节点数量过少,很可能会导致中心化现象,这时保障网络的安全也就显得至关重要。
此外,智能合约也是现代区块链中的重要组成部分,然而,智能合约的安全漏洞同样可能导致重大损失。因此在编写智能合约时,进行充分的代码审核、测试是非常必要的。社区和开发者也应对此负责,对发现的漏洞及时进行修复和补救,以维护社区信任。
最后,各种形式的激励机制同样对保障区块链安全性至关重要。例如,通过矿工奖励来激励节点维护网络的安全,定义严厉的惩罚措施以阻止恶意节点,确保整个系统的正常运转。
##4. 区块链的未来发展方向是什么?
区块链的未来发展方向可以从多个维度进行探讨。首先,随着技术的不断演进,跨链技术和互操作性将成为未来的重要发展方向。不同区块链之间的通信和交互能力将促进更大规模的资源整合,从而提升整体效率。
其次,治理机制的创新也显得十分必要。随着项目的不断扩大,参与者的治理需求会变得愈加复杂,如何设计合理的投票和决策机制将对发展至关重要。此外,确保 fair参与与负责治理的能力也是未来需要重点考虑的问题。
隐私保护技术的进步同样对区块链的未来发展大有裨益。随着数据隐私日益受到关注,如何在将数据透明化与保护用户隐私之间找到平衡,将是设计下一代区块链的挑战与方向。比如,零知识证明等技术将有助于提升用户数据安全性。
最后,区块链在 ESG(环境、社会和治理)领域的应用也将成为未来发展的一个亮点,推动企业更加透明和负责任的发展。而且随着全球对可持续发展的重视,区块链在确保交易和资源的可溯源方面的价值将愈加凸显。
# 结语 区块链技术的发展正在改变我们对数据、安全性和信任的认知。通过了解区块链常见的参数和相关问题,我们能够更深入地理解这一技术的潜力和挑战。未来,区块链技术将继续演进,推动各个行业的创新与改变。从社会、经济到技术层面,区块链的影响将无处不在。